GAMMA TRANSITION PROBABILITIES AND THE AUGER EFFECT IN THE /cap beta/-DECAY OF Xe$sup 13$$sup 3$

Decay of Xe/sup 133/ is studied in detail using scintillation beta - spectrometric techniques. The 81.0, 160.5, 302, and 382 kev gamma transitions in Cs/sup 133/ are detected in the gamma spectrum and their intensity ratios determined to be 1, 1.09 x 10/sup -3/ 1.23 x 10/sup -4/, and 6.2 x 10/sup -5/. In addition the 79.6-kev transition from the second excited level of Cs/sup 133/ is observed in the internal conversion spectrum, as well as in the gamma - coincidence spectrum, and the total branching ratio to this level is determined. The K/L/sub I/L/sub II//L/sub III//M/N conversion ratios of the 8l.0-kev transition are determined. The K conversion coefficient of this transition is remeasured and found to be 1.39 plus or minus 0.06. The half life of Xe/sup 133m/ is determined to be 54.24 plus or minus 0.40 hours. The decay scheme of Xe/sup 133/ is discussed. Nuclear structure effects on the conversion of the M1 lforbidden 81-kev transition are considered according to the theory of Church and Weneser. The KLL, KLX and KXY Auger spectra of Cs are studied and the results are compared to the theory of Asaad and Burhop. A brief discussion of the post- acceleration technique used for the detection of low energy electrons is given in an appendix in connection with the measured L Auger spectrum. (auth)
